图书介绍

NoSQL权威指南PDF|Epub|txt|kindle电子书版本网盘下载

NoSQL权威指南
  • (美)乔·塞科(Joe Celko) 著
  • 出版社: 北京:人民邮电出版社
  • ISBN:9787115427878
  • 出版时间:2016
  • 标注页数:178页
  • 文件大小:28MB
  • 文件页数:198页
  • 主题词:数据库系统-指南

PDF下载


点此进入-本书在线PDF格式电子书下载【推荐-云解压-方便快捷】直接下载PDF格式图书。移动端-PC端通用
种子下载[BT下载速度快]温馨提示:(请使用BT下载软件FDM进行下载)软件下载地址页直链下载[便捷但速度慢]  [在线试读本书]   [在线获取解压码]

下载说明

NoSQL权威指南PDF格式电子书版下载

下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。

建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!

(文件页数 要大于 标注页数,上中下等多册电子书除外)

注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具

图书目录

第1章 NoSQL和事务处理1

简介1

1.1 批处理中的数据库事务处理1

1.2 磁盘处理中的事务处理2

1.3 ACID2

1.4 悲观并发详解4

1.4.1 隔离级别5

1.4.2 私有的隔离级别7

1.5 CAP定理8

1.6 BASE9

1.7 服务器端一致性10

1.8 错误处理11

1.9 为什么在这些场景下SQL不能发挥作用11

总结思考12

参考文献12

第2章 列式数据库13

简介13

2.1 列式数据库的历史14

2.2 技术原理19

2.3 查询优化19

2.4 多用户和硬件19

2.5 执行一个ALTER语句20

2.6 数据仓库和列式数据库21

总结思考21

参考文献22

第3章 图数据库23

简介23

3.1 图论基础24

3.1.1 节点24

3.1.2 边25

3.1.3 图的结构25

3.2 RDBMS与图数据库26

3.3 凯文·贝肯问题的六度26

3.3.1 通用图的邻接表模型27

3.3.2 通用图的覆盖路径模型30

3.3.3 真实数据的复杂关系32

3.4 顶点覆盖34

3.5 图编程工具35

3.5.1 图数据库36

3.5.2 图数据库语言36

总结思考39

参考文献39

第4章 MapReduce模型41

简介41

4.1 Hadoop分布式文件系统43

4.2 查询语言43

4.2.1 PigLatin43

4.2.2 Hive和其他工具52

总结思考54

参考文献54

第5章 流式数据库和复杂事件55

简介55

5.1 代并发模型56

5.1.1 乐观并发56

5.1.2 乐观并发下的隔离级别56

5.2 复杂事件处理58

5.2.1 与事件处理相关的术语59

5.2.2 事件处理与状态更改约束61

5.2.3 事件处理与Petri网62

5.3 商业产品63

5.3.1 StreamBase63

5.3.2 Kx66

总结思考68

参考文献68

第6章 键值存储69

简介69

6.1 模式与无模式69

6.2 查询与检索70

6.3 “键”的处理70

6.3.1 Berkeley DB71

6.3.2 通过树索引或散列访问71

6.4 “值”的处理71

6.4.1 任意字节数组72

6.4.2 已知结构的小文件72

6.5 产品73

总结思考75

第7章 文本数据库77

简介77

7.1 经典文档管理系统77

7.1.1 文件索引和存储78

7.1.2 关键字和题内关键字78

7.1.3 行业标准79

7.2 文本挖掘与理解83

7.2.1 语义与语法83

7.2.2 语义网84

7.3 语言问题85

7.3.1 Unicode和ISO标准86

7.3.2 机器翻译86

总结思考87

参考文献88

第8章 地图数据89

简介89

8.1 GIS查询90

8.1.1 简单位置90

8.1.2 简单距离91

8.1.3 在一个区域中查找数量、密度和内容91

8.1.4 邻近关系91

8.1.5 时间关系91

8.2 定位92

8.2.1 经度和纬度92

8.2.2 层次三角网格93

8.2.3 街道地址95

8.2.4 邮政编号96

8.2.5 ZIP编码96

8.2.6 加拿大邮政编码96

8.2.7 英国邮政编码97

8.3 GIS的SQL扩展99

总结思考99

参考文献100

第9章 大数据和云计算101

简介101

9.1 对大数据和云计算的疑问102

9.1.1 云计算仅是一种时尚103

9.1.2 云计算没有内部数据服务器那么安全103

9.1.3 云计算代价高昂103

9.1.4 云计算太复杂103

9.1.5 云计算对大公司才有意义104

9.1.6 只是技术上的改变104

9.1.7 如果网络中断,云计算将毫无用处105

9.2 大数据和数据挖掘105

9.2.1 用于非传统分析的大数据106

9.2.2 系统合并的大数据107

总结思考107

参考文献108

第10章 生物特征、指纹和专业数据库109

简介109

10.1 原生生物特征110

10.2 指纹111

10.2.1 分类112

10.2.2 匹配113

10.2.3 NIST标准113

10.3 DNA识别115

基本原则和技术116

10.4 面部数据库117

10.4.1 历史118

10.4.2 谁在使用面部数据库119

10.4.3 它有多好120

总结思考121

参考文献121

第11章 分析型数据库123

简介123

11.1 数据立方体123

11.2 Codd博士的OLAP规则124

11.2.1 Codd博士理论的基础特性124

11.2.2 独有特性126

11.2.3 报表特性126

11.2.4 维度控制127

11.3 MOLAP127

11.4 ROLAP128

11.5 HOLAP128

11.6 OLAP查询语言128

11.7 SQL中的聚合操作符129

11.7.1 GROUPBYGGROUPING SET129

11.7.2 ROLLUP130

11.7.3 CUBE131

11.7.4 用法须知132

11.8 SQL中的OLAP操作符132

11.8.1 OLAP功能133

11.8.2 NTILE(n)138

11.8.3 嵌套的OLAP函数138

11.8.4 查询样例139

11.9 稀疏的数据立方体140

11.9.1 数据立方体140

11.9.2 维度分层141

11.9.3 下钻和切片142

总结思考143

参考文献143

第12章 多值数据库或NFNF数据库145

简介145

12.1 嵌套文件结构145

12.2 多值系统147

12.3 NFNF数据库149

12.4 现有的表值扩展152

12.4.1 Microsoft SQLServer152

12.4.2 Oracle扩展153

总结思考154

第13章 层次数据库系统和网络数据库系统155

简介155

13.1 数据库类型155

13.2 数据库历史156

13.2.1 DL/I157

13.2.2 控制块157

13.2.3 数据通信157

13.2.4 应用程序157

13.2.5 层次数据库158

13.2.6 优势和劣势158

13.3 简单的层次数据库159

13.3.1 Department数据库160

13.3.2 Student数据库160

13.3.3 设计考量161

13.3.4 样例数据库扩展161

13.3.5 数据关系162

13.3.6 层次序列163

13.3.7 层次数据路径163

13.3.8 数据库记录164

13.3.9 段格式165

13.3.10 段定义166

13.4 小结166

总结思考167

参考文献167

术语表169

热门推荐